Tri-Weekly Nonfiction Study 
A rubric to grade and monitor students' ability to synthesize information from book-length nonfiction texts.

Planning Sheet

Advanced Proficient

All sections are clearly and thoroughly filled in; writing is neat; the three prompts are written out and answered in complete sentences; condition of the sheet reflects scholarliness - no drawings/ doodles, paper is not wrinkled or torn.
Proficient

All sections are thoroughly filled in; writing is neat; the three prompts are written out and answered completely; condition of the sheet reflects scholarliness - no drawings/ doodles, paper is not or torn or excessively wrinkled.
Partialy Proficient

All sections are filled in; writing is legible; the three prompts are written out and answered; the condition of the sheet does not interfere with the understanding of the content.
Not Proficient

Most sections are filled in; writing is legible; the three prompts are written out and an attempt to answer them has been made; condition of the sheet does not interfere with the understanding of the content.

Comprehensive Final Draft

Advanced Proficient

All elements of the Planning Sheet are included and are responded to clearly and thoroughly; all sections are written in complete sentences; the condition of all paperwork reflects scholarliness - no drawings/ doodles, paper is not wrinkled or torn; Paper is typed in black ink in Times, Times New Roman, or Arial font, size 12.
Proficient

All elements of the Planning Sheet are included in the final draft, and are responded to thoroughly; all sections are written in complete sentences; the condition of all paperwork reflects scholarliness - no drawings/ doodles, paper is not wrinkled or torn; Paper is neatly written in blue or black ink, or typed; all writing is legible without any effort by the reader.
Partially Proficient

All elements of the Planning Sheet are included in the final draft; most sections are written in complete sentences; the condition of the paper does not interfere with the understanding of the content; Paper is neatly written in blue or black ink, or typed; all writing is legible.
Not Proficient

Most elements of the Planning Sheet are included; some sections are written in complete sentences; the condition of the paper does not interfere with the understanding of the majority of the content; all writing is in either blue or black ink and is legible.
Prompts

Advanced Proficient

All three prompts are responded to clearly and thoroughly; responses to all three prompts are written in complete sentences; responses are integrated seamlessly into the Comprehensive Final Draft
Proficient

All three prompts are responded to thoroughly; responses to all three prompts are written in complete sentences; responses are integrated logically into the Comprehensive Final Draft.
Partially Proficient

Responses are provided for all three prompts; most responses to the three prompts are written in complete sentences; responses are somewhat integrated into the Comprehensive Final Draft.
Not Proficient

Responses are provided for all three prompts; some responses to the three prompts are written in complete sentences; an attempt has been made to integrated responses into the Comprehensive Final Draft.
Overarching Summary

Advanced Proficient

Overarching Summary synthesizes consequences or implications of events; discusses affect on government/people
Proficient

Overarching Summary synthesizes some consequences or implications of events; discusses affect on some government/people
Partially Proficient

The Overarching Summary attempts to evaluate consequences or implications of events; minimal, if any, discussion of the affect on government/people
Not Proficient

No statement discussing consequences or implications of events; no discussion of the affect on government or people; may have a list of facts copied from text
Grammar/ Sentence Structure

Advanced Proficient

Minimal (3 or less) errors. Paragraphs are properly indented. Words are well-chosen and sentences were concise. Errors do not interfere with readers' understanding.
Proficient

Some errors (4-6) errors occur in capitalization, punctuation, word usage, sentence structure. Paragraphs are properly formatted. Errors do not interfere in readers' understanding.
Partially Proficient

Several errors occurred in capitalization, punctuation, word usage, sentence structure. Attempt at properly formatted paragraphs. Errors interfere with readers' understanding.
Not Proficient

Numerous errors in capitalization, punctuation, word usage, sentence structure. Paragraphs not indented Errors interfere with readers' understanding.
Organization

Advanced Proficient

All necessary information was presented logically thus adding to ease of reading, and flow of the text.
Proficient

Necessary information was presented logically thus adding to ease of reading and flow of the text.
Partially Proficient

Necessary information was included, but presented illogically, thus interfering with the flow of the text.
Not Proficient

Significant information is missing, and/or organized in a manner that interferes with the reader's understanding of the text.
